Aparato de recepción y desmodulación de símbolos de OFDM y método de desmodulación.

Un método de desmodulación para recibir y desmodular mensajes de control codificados, comprendiendo el método:

en un dispositivo de equipo de usuario dado

(120(1)), recibir (810) uno o más símbolos de multiplexación por división de frecuencias ortogonales OFDM mediante un canal de control (150), en el que los símbolos de OFDM comprenden una pluralidad de grupos de elementos de recursos (230, 240) distribuidos en el tiempo y frecuencia que se combinan para formar una pluralidad de elementos de canal de control; identificar (820) un primer subconjunto de grupos de elementos de recursos (230) y un segundo subconjunto (240) de grupos de elementos de recursos de entre la pluralidad de grupos de elementos de recursos, en el que el primer subconjunto (230) se usa para formar o para recuperar elementos de canal de control específicos para el dispositivo de equipo de usuario dado (120(1)) y el segundo subconjunto (240) se usa para formar elementos de canal de control comunes para uno o más dispositivos de equipo de usuario (120(1)..,120(Z)) que incluyen el dispositivo de equipo de usuario dado (120(1));

desmodular (830) el primer y segundo subconjuntos (230, 240) de grupos de elementos de recursos con el fin de generar los mensajes de control codificados (275, 285, 295) para el dispositivo de equipo de usuario dado comprendido en los elementos de canal de control específicos y los elementos de canal de control comunes;

descodificar (520) los mensajes de control codificados (275, 285, 295) para generar contraseñas candidatas; e

identificar (540, 550, 560) una o más de las contraseñas candidatas como una o más contraseñas válidas cuando la una o más contraseñas candidatas satisfacen una condición de comprobación de redundancia cíclica;

el método caracterizado por:

calcular al menos una métrica de calidad para cada una de las contraseñas válidas; y

cuando una contraseña válida comprende un tipo de mensaje de control que está programado para la transmisión más de una vez por subtrama (220), y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ican, el identificar (540, 550, 560) la una o más contraseñas válidas comprende además seleccionar (560) una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ad; y/o cuando una contraseña válida comprende un tipo de mensaje de control (345, 355) que está programado para la transmisión más de una vez por subtrama (220), y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ican,

entonces el método comprende además:

comparar una contraseña válida posteriormente descodificada con una contraseña válida previamente descodificada del mismo tipo de mensaje de control para determinar si es recibido el mismo mensaje de control y cuando se recibe el mismo mensaje de control, el identificar (540, 550, 560) la una o más contraseñas válidas comprende además seleccionar (560 570, 580) una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ad.

Tipo: Patente Europea. Resumen de patente/invención. Número de Solicitud: E12166952.

Solicitante: MStar Semiconductor, Inc.

Nacionalidad solicitante: Taiwan, Provincia de China.

Dirección: 4F-1, No. 26, Tai- Yuan Street Chupei, Hsinchu Hsien, Taiwan 302 TAIWAN.

Inventor/es: MURPHY, MARK, LANE,RICHARD, VALADON,CYRIL.

Fecha de Publicación: .

Clasificación Internacional de Patentes:

  • SECCION H — ELECTRICIDAD > TECNICA DE LAS COMUNICACIONES ELECTRICAS > TRANSMISION DE INFORMACION DIGITAL, p. ej. COMUNICACION... > H04L1/00 (Disposiciones para detectar o evitar errores en la información recibida)
  • SECCION H — ELECTRICIDAD > TECNICA DE LAS COMUNICACIONES ELECTRICAS > TRANSMISION DE INFORMACION DIGITAL, p. ej. COMUNICACION... > Sistemas de portadora modulada > H04L27/26 (Sistemas utilizando códigos de frecuencias múltiples (H04L 27/32 tiene prioridad))
  • SECCION H — ELECTRICIDAD > TECNICA DE LAS COMUNICACIONES ELECTRICAS > TRANSMISION DE INFORMACION DIGITAL, p. ej. COMUNICACION... > H04L5/00 (Disposiciones destinadas a permitir la utilización múltiple de la vía de transmisión)

PDF original: ES-2548428_T3.pdf

 

google+ twitter facebook

Fragmento de la descripción:

Aparato de recepción y desmodulación de símbolos de OFDM y método de desmodulación Descripción

CAMPO DE LA INVENCIÓN

La presente divulgación se refiere a dispositivos de comunicación inalámbrica y más particularmente a técnicas que pretenden tanto reducir la complejidad de la desmodulación y descodificación como mejorar el rendimiento de canales de control en dispositivos de comunicación inalámbrica.

ANTECEDENTES DE LA INVENCIÓN

El Proyecto de Asociación de 3ª Generación (3GPP) desarrolló los estándares usados por los sistemas de comunicación celular de evolución a largo plazo (LTE) . La LTE es un estándar para la tecnología de comunicaciones de datos inalámbricas que ha surgido de los estándares de GSM/UMTS. El objetivo de LTE es aumentar la capacidad y velocidad de redes de datos inalámbricas usando nuevas técnicas de procesamiento de señales digitales (DSP) y esquemas de modulación que se desarrollaron en la década pasada. La interfaz inalámbrica de LTE es incompatible con las redes de segunda generación (2G) y tercera generación (3G) , y opera mediante un espectro inalámbrico separado.

Para proporcionar información de control de la estación de base al equipo de usuario (UE) del suscriptor móvil, por ejemplo, un teléfono móvil, la LTE usa canales físicos de control de enlace descendente. Los canales físicos de control comprenden un canal físico de transmisión (PBCH) y un canal físico de control de enlace descendente (PDCCH) que ambos sirven para una variedad de fines. El PBCH proporciona información de la configuración de la red a los UE tales como ancho de banda de la señal transmitida y número de trama del sistema (SFN) . El PDCCH se usa principalmente para transportar decisiones de programación a los EU individuales, es decir, asignaciones de programaciones para la transmisión de enlace ascendente y de enlace descendente.

La información de control para PDCCH está codificada en una región de control que comprende varios símbolos de multiplexación por división de frecuencias ortogonales (OFDM) que varían de uno a cuatro que se localizan al inicio de cada subtrama. Tanto PBCH como PDCCH usan un código convolucional con bits de cola para codificar información para los UE. Pueden transmitirse múltiples mensajes de PDCCH por la estación de base en la región de control y estos mensajes diferentes normalmente se dirigirán a diferentes UE. Además, pueden usarse varios formatos posibles diferentes para estos mensajes para la transmisión eNode-B. Como la estación de base no señaliza explícitamente la localización de estos mensajes en la región de control ni sus formatos, los UE necesitan detectar ciegamente la presencia de información de control relevante y descodificar esta información según el formato identificado. El proceso de detección y descodificación ciega que necesita ser realizado por el UE aumenta la complejidad computacional y también puede conducir a un aumento en la detección falsa de mensajes de control. La invención descrita en el presente documento proporciona técnicas que reducen la complejidad del procesamiento y mejoran la exactitud de la detección y descodificación ciega.

El documento EP 2 104 294 A2 desvela un método y aparato para monitorizar un canal de control de enlace descendente físico (PDCCH) . Según el método desvelado, se obtiene una localización de partida de un espacio de búsqueda en una región de control de una subtrama k, en la que la región de control comprende un conjunto de elementos de canal de control (CCE) contiguos. El espacio de búsqueda se define por un conjunto de PDCCH a cada nivel de agregación, indicando cada nivel de agregación una agregación de CCE contiguos. La localización de partida correspondiente a un índice de CCE se define por un múltiplo del nivel de agregación en la región de control. El conjunto de PDCCH se monitoriza a partir de la localización de partida en el espacio de búsqueda en cada nivel de agregación. El aparato desvelado se refiere a un equipo de usuario que comprende una unidad de radiofrecuencia para transmitir y recibir señales de radio y un procesador acoplado a la unidad de radiofrecuencia, en el que el procesador está adaptado para monitorizar un conjunto de canales físicos de control de enlace descendente siguiendo el método anterior.

RESUMEN DE LA INVENCIÓN

La invención se define en las reivindicaciones 1 y 7, respectivamente. Realizaciones particulares se explican en las reivindicaciones dependientes.

En el presente documento se proporcionan técnicas para un método y aparato de desmodulación y descodificación, de forma que un dispositivo de UE dado reciba uno o más símbolos de multiplexación por división de frecuencias ortogonales (OFDM) mediante una región de control, en la que los símbolos de OFDM comprenden una pluralidad de grupos de elementos de recursos distribuidos en el tiempo y frecuencia y que se combinan para formar elementos de canal de control. Para cada UE, múltiples agrupaciones de los elementos de canal de control se definen con el fin de generar espacios de búsqueda que identifiquen los elementos de canal de control que pueden contener mensajes de información de control que van a detectarse y descodificarse por el UE.

Se proporcionan técnicas para calcular para cada grupo de elementos de recursos un índice para un elemento de canal de control (CCE) correspondiente basado en un esquema de indexación empleado por una estación de base que está configurada para transmitir el uno o más de los símbolos de OFDM e identificar si el índice se corresponde o no con uno de los espacios de búsqueda definidos en el UE. Aquellos grupos de elementos de recursos que no son identificados se desechan antes de la desmodulación. Los grupos de elementos de recursos que pertenecen a al menos uno de los espacios de búsqueda definidos se desmodulan y las muestras desmoduladas se copian a la (s) memoria (s) intermedia (s) de entrada asociada (s) al (a los) espacio (s) de búsqueda identificado (s) .

Cada espacio de búsqueda define varios conjuntos de CCE candidatos que el UE necesita probar. Para cada conjunto de CCE candidatos en un espacio de búsqueda dado, el UE puede necesitar probar múltiples tamaños de mensajes de control, además de múltiples tipos de mensajes en los que el tipo de mensaje define el mapeo de los bits del mensaje en campos de información de control. Según un aspecto de la invención, se realiza descodificación de Viterbi para cada conjunto de CCE candidatos y cada posible tamaño de mensaje de información de control. Las secuencias descodificadas generadas por la descodificación de Viterbi, también denominadas contraseñas candidatas, se comprueban entonces contra un conjunto de condiciones de comprobación de redundancia cíclica (CRC) en las que las diferentes condiciones usan una máscara específica para cada tipo de mensaje que necesite probarse.

Según un aspecto adicional de la invención, el UE proporciona una memoria intermedia de salida separada para cada tipo de mensaje con el fin de guardar las contraseñas válidas que han satisfecho la condición de CRC correspondiente. Para cada tipo de mensaje, la memoria intermedia de salida se dimensiona de manera que se proporcione almacenamiento para varias contraseñas al menos iguales al máximo número de mensajes del tipo asociado que pueden ser recibidos en una única subtrama.

Según un aspecto adicional de la invención, las contraseñas válidas son reconocidas en cada memoria intermedia de salida siguiendo un orden definido según los espacios de búsqueda a partir de los cuales se generaron las diferentes contraseñas. En una realización alternativa, se calcula una métrica de calidad para cada contraseña candidata durante las etapas... [Seguir leyendo]

 


Reivindicaciones:

1. Un método de desmodulación para recibir y desmodular mensajes de control codificados, comprendiendo el método:

en un dispositivo de equipo de usuario dado (120 (1) ) , recibir (810) uno o más símbolos de multiplexación por división de frecuencias ortogonales OFDM mediante un canal de control (150) , en el que los símbolos de OFDM comprenden una pluralidad de grupos de elementos de recursos (230, 240) distribuidos en el tiempo y frecuencia que se combinan para formar una pluralidad de elementos de canal de control; identificar (820) un primer subconjunto de grupos de elementos de recursos (230) y un segundo subconjunto (240) de grupos de elementos de recursos de entre la pluralidad de grupos de elementos de recursos, en el que el primer subconjunto (230) se usa para formar o para recuperar elementos de canal de control específicos para el dispositivo de equipo de usuario dado (120 (1) ) y el segundo subconjunto (240) se usa para formar elementos de canal de control comunes para uno o más dispositivos de equipo de usuario (120 (1) .., 120 (Z) ) que incluyen el dispositivo de equipo de usuario dado (120 (1) ) ; desmodular (830) el primer y segundo subconjuntos (230, 240) de grupos de elementos de recursos con el fin de generar los mensajes de control codificados (275, 285, 295) para el dispositivo de equipo de usuario dado comprendido en los elementos de canal de control específicos y los elementos de canal de control comunes; descodificar (520) los mensajes de control codificados (275, 285, 295) para generar contraseñas candidatas; e identificar (540, 550, 560) una o más de las contraseñas candidatas como una o más contraseñas válidas cuando la una o más contraseñas candidatas satisfacen una condición de comprobación de redundancia cíclica; el método caracterizado por:

calcular al menos una métrica de calidad para cada una de las contraseñas válidas; y cuando una contraseña válida comprende un tipo de mensaje de control que está programado para la transmisión más de una vez por subtrama (220) , y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ican, el identificar (540, 550, 560) la una o más contraseñas válidas comprende además seleccionar (560) una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ad; y/o cuando una contraseña válida comprende un tipo de mensaje de control (345, 355) que está programado para la transmisión más de una vez por subtrama (220) , y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ican, entonces el método comprende además:

comparar una contraseña válida posteriormente descodificada con una contraseña válida previamente descodificada del mismo tipo de mensaje de control para determinar si es recibido el mismo mensaje de control y cuando se recibe el mismo mensaje de control, el identificar (540, 550, 560) la una o más contraseñas válidas comprende además seleccionar (560 570, 580) una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ad.

2. Método de la reivindicación 1, que comprende además:

calcular (410) para cada grupo de elementos de recursos un índice para un elemento de canal de control correspondiente basado en un esquema de indexación empleado en una estación de base (110) configurada para transmitir el uno o más de los símbolos de OFDM, y en el que identificar (820) el primer subconjunto de grupos de elementos de recursos (230) y el segundo subconjunto (240) de grupos de elementos de recursos de entre la pluralidad de grupos de elementos de recursos comprende identificar si el índice se corresponde o no con uno de los elementos de canal de control específicos o uno de los elementos de canal de control comunes.

3. Método de la reivindicación 1 ó 2, que comprende además:

guardar (450) los mensajes de control codificados (295) para el dispositivo de equipo de usuario dado comprendidos en los elementos de canal de control comunes en una memoria intermedia de entrada común (460) ; y guardar (450) los mensajes de control codificados (275, 285) para el dispositivo de equipo de usuario dado comprendidos en los elementos de canal de control específicos en memorias intermedias de entrada específicas (465, 470, 475, 480) correspondientes a un nivel de agregación (AL) de un mensaje de control codificado respectivo.

4. Método de la reivindicación 1, 2 ó 3, en el que el identificar (540, 550, 560) la una o más contraseñas válidas

comprende realizar la comprobación de redundancia cíclica usando máscaras binarias correspondientes a tipos de mensajes de control conocidos.

5. Método de cualquiera de las reivindicaciones previas, que comprende además filtrar la una o más contraseñas válidas basándose en una combinación de un indicador de validez del mensaje de control, tamaños de mensajes de control conocidos y máscaras binarias correspondientes a tipos de mensajes de control conocidos.

6. Método de cualquiera de las reivindicaciones previas, en el que identificar (540, 550, 560) la una o más contraseñas válidas comprende seleccionar la una o más contraseñas válidas basándose en las métricas de calidad; o que comprende además filtrar dos o más contraseñas válidas que comprenden un mismo tipo de mensaje de control basado en métricas de calidad.

7. Un aparato (120 (1) ) que comprende un receptor (730) y un procesador (740) , el procesador configurado para:

recibir uno o más símbolos de multiplexación por división de frecuencias ortogonales OFDM mediante un canal de control (150) , en el que los símbolos de OFDM comprenden una pluralidad de grupos de elementos de recursos (230, 240) distribuidos en el tiempo y frecuencia que se combinan para formar una pluralidad de elementos de canal de control; identificar un primer subconjunto de grupos de elementos de recursos (230) y un segundo subconjunto de grupos de elementos de recursos (240) de entre la pluralidad de grupos de elementos de recursos, en el que el primer subconjunto (230) se usa para formar o recuperar elementos de canal de control específicos para el aparato (120 (1) ) y el segundo subconjunto (240) se usa para formar elementos de canal de control comunes para el aparato (120 (1) ) y para uno o varios de otros aparatos (120 (2) ..:120 (Z) ) adaptados para recibir dichos símbolos de OFDM mediante dicho canal de control (15) ; desmodular el primer y segundo subconjuntos (230, 240) de grupos de elementos de recursos con el fin de generar los mensajes de control codificados (275, 285, 295) para el dispositivo de equipo de usuario dado comprendidos en los elementos de canal de control específicos y los elementos de canal de control comunes; descodificar los mensajes de control codificados para generar contraseñas candidatas; e identificar una o más de las contraseñas candidatas como una o más contraseñas válidas cuando la una o más contraseñas candidatas satisfacen una condición de comprobación de redundancia cíclica; caracterizado porque el procesador (740) está adicionalmente configurado para calcular al menos una métrica de calidad para cada una de las contraseñas válidas; y cuando una contraseña válida comprende un tipo de mensaje de control que está programado para la transmisión más de una vez por subtrama, y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ican, el procesador está configurado para seleccionar una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ad; y/o cuando una contraseña válida comprende un tipo de mensaje de control que está programado para la transmisión más de una vez por subtrama, y cuando dos o más de las contraseñas válidas del mismo tipo de mensaje de control se descodifican, el procesador está adicionalmente configurado para:

comparar una contraseña válida posteriormente descodificada con una contraseña válida previamente descodificada del mismo tipo de mensaje de control para determinar si se recibe el mismo mensaje de control; y cuando se recibe el mismo mensaje de control, seleccionar una o más de dichas contraseñas válidas del mismo tipo de mensaje de control asociadas a una mayor métrica de calidad.

8. El aparato de la reivindicación 7, en el que el procesador (740) está adicionalmente configurado para:

calcular para cada grupo de elementos de recursos un índice para un elemento de canal de control correspondiente basándose en un esquema de indexación empleado en una estación de base (110) configurado para transmitir el uno o más de los símbolos de OFDM, e identificar si el índice se corresponde o no con uno de los elementos de canal de control específicos o uno de los elementos de canal de control comunes.

9. El aparato de la reivindicación 7 u 8, en el que el procesador (740) está adicionalmente configurado para identificar la una o más contraseñas válidas realizando la comprobación de redundancia cíclica usando máscaras binarias correspondientes a tipos de mensajes de control conocidos.

10. El aparato de cualquiera de las reivindicaciones 7 a 9, en el que el procesador (740) está adicionalmente configurado para filtrar la una o más contraseñas válidas basándose en una combinación de un indicador de validez del mensaje de control, tamaños de mensajes de control conocidos y máscaras binarias correspondientes a tipos de

mensajes de control conocidos.

11. El aparato de cualquiera de las reivindicaciones 7 a 10, en el que el procesador (740) está adicionalmente configurado para seleccionar la una o más contraseñas válidas basándose en las métricas de calidad.